About the Role

We are building in-house UAV gimbal systems and are looking for a Motor Control Firmware Engineer to develop the motor-control firmware stack for compact UAV gimbals.

You will work closely with electronics, mechanical, and controls engineers and own the motor-control firmware throughout the product development cycle from initial hardware bring-up and motor calibration to diagnostics, validation, and product qualification.

The role focuses on low-speed, high-precision BLDC motor control for gimbal applications, where smooth and stable motion, accurate rotor-position feedback, low torque ripple, and reliable real-time performance are critical.

Key Responsibilities

● Develop real-time embedded firmware for UAV gimbal motor-control systems

● Design and implement BLDC motor-control algorithms, including commutation strategies, Field-Oriented Control (FOC), and cascaded current, velocity and position control loops

● Implement PWM generation and closed-loop motor control using Hall sensors or magnetic encoders for precise low-speed motion

● Bring up and validate motor controller hardware and firmware, including power stages, gate drivers, current sensing, sensor feedback and motor integration

● Develop firmware features for motor calibration, characterisation and parameter identification, control-loop tuning, telemetry, diagnostics and protection

● Implement communication interfaces between the gimbal, UAV flight-control systems, payload interfaces and ground-control systems

● Support firmware testing, system integration, qualification and UAV flight testing, while maintaining version-controlled firmware and relevant documentation

Required Skills

● Robust proficiency in embedded C/C++ for STM32 or ARM Cortex-M real-time systems,



including peripherals such as interrupts, timers, PWM, ADC and DMA.

● Experience with BLDC motor control, including commutation, FOC, current sensing and rotor-position feedback using Hall sensors or magnetic encoders

● Understanding of PID control, control-loop tuning and real-time motor-control implementation, including control-loop timing, interrupt latency and synchronised PWM/ADC operation

● Working knowledge of motor drivers, power stages, gate drivers, current sensing and analogue signal conditioning

● Experience with RTOS-based firmware development, hardware bring-up and debugging using oscilloscopes, logic analysers and hardware debuggers

● Hands-on experience with MCU communication interfaces, including SPI, I2C, UART and CAN

Good to Have

● Experience with BLDC motor-control frameworks or open-source platforms for gimbals, ESCs, robotic actuators or industrial servo systems

● Experience with motor calibration, characterisation, parameter identification or automated control-loop tuning

● Experience integrating distributed embedded systems using CAN, Ethernet and other fieldbus or distributed communication protocols

● Experience with IMU integration, sensor fusion, motion estimation and disturbance rejection for gimbal stabilization and control

● Understanding of motor and actuator dynamics relevant to precision motion control, including inertia, friction, torque ripple, cogging and mechanical disturbances

Education & Experience

● Bachelor's degree in Electronics, Electrical Engineering, Embedded Systems, Robotics, Mechatronics, or a related field.

●1–5 years of experience in embedded firmware, with demonstrable hands-on work in motor control, BLDC motor systems, gimbals, robotics, UAVs, or related electromechanical systems.
